07 Dec 2023 11:36 #287434 by tommylight
Do they move in the wrong direction when jogging?
If they move in the wrong direction both when jogging and homing = change the scale in the ini file for the Y axis to negative by adding - in front of the value.
If they move in the wrong direction only while homing, add - in front of HOME_SEARCH_VELOCITY. This might also need to do the same for HOME_LATCH_VELOCITY.
